Welcher Index wird für mehrere Felder in MongoDB verwendet?
Welcher Index wird für mehrere Felder in MongoDB verwendet?

Video: Welcher Index wird für mehrere Felder in MongoDB verwendet?

Video: Welcher Index wird für mehrere Felder in MongoDB verwendet?
Video: MongoDB Atlas Auto-Pilot: Deep Dive into Features Powering an Automatic Database 2024, April
Anonim

zusammengesetzte Indizes

Kann MongoDB hiervon mehrere Indizes verwenden?

MongoDB kann verwenden der Schnittpunkt von mehrere Indizes Anfragen zu erfüllen. Im Allgemeinen ist jeder Index Kreuzung beinhaltet zwei Indizes ; jedoch, MongoDB kann beschäftigen mehrere /verschachtelt Index Kreuzungen, um eine Abfrage aufzulösen.

Anschließend stellt sich die Frage, mit welcher Methode der Index in MongoDB erstellt wird? Das Erstellen eines Indexes in MongoDB erfolgt mit der Methode "createIndex". Folgende Beispiel zeigt, wie Index zur Sammlung hinzugefügt wird. Nehmen wir an, wir haben dieselbe Employee-Sammlung mit den Feldnamen "Employeeid" und "EmployeeName".

Die Frage ist auch, welcher Index für mehrere Felder verwendet wird.

Einführung in MySQL-Composite Index Ein Verbund Index ist auch als a. bekannt mehrere -Säule Index . Der Abfrageoptimierer verwendet das Composite Indizes für Abfragen, die alle testen Säulen in dem Index , oder Abfragen, die die erste testen Säulen , die ersten zwei Säulen , und so weiter.

Wozu dient der Index in MongoDB?

Ein Index in MongoDB ist eine spezielle Datenstruktur, die die Daten einiger weniger Felder von Dokumenten enthält, auf denen die Index geschaffen. Indizes Verbessern Sie die Geschwindigkeit der Suchvorgänge in der Datenbank, da die Suche nicht im gesamten Dokument durchgeführt wird, sondern auf der Indizes das enthält nur wenige Felder.

Empfohlen: